I have been using St 2 Service Technologies INC fo...
I have been using St 2 Service Technologies INC for a while now, and I can say that their service is average. The technicians are knowledgeable, but sometimes the response time can be improved. However, they always manage to solve my technical issues in the end. The website is user-friendly and informative.
